The Gut and Skin: A Deeply Connected Relationship


Your gut and skin communicate in methods you might not understand. Both are elaborate systems that engage with your immune, endocrine, and nerves, playing a necessary role in overall health and wellness. The gut microbiome-- made up of trillions of microorganisms-- helps regulate digestion, nutrient absorption, and immune action. When it's in consistency, your body successfully eliminates toxins and absorbs the minerals and vitamins essential for a vivid skin tone.


Nonetheless, when gut health is endangered, troubles arise. Poor digestion, inflammation, and microbial inequalities can trigger skin concerns such as acne, rosacea, dermatitis, and early aging. The gut-skin axis is a critical web link that discloses just how inner health and wellness is assessed the outside.

Just How Diet Impacts the Gut-Skin Connection


What you eat plays a basic role in both gut and skin health. Refined foods, sugar, and artificial additives can interfere with the gut microbiome, causing systemic swelling and skin flare-ups. On the other hand, a nutrient-dense diet full of entire foods supports both digestion and check out this site skincare benefits. Prioritizing gut-friendly foods can have an extensive effect on your skin's quality and vitality.


Fermented foods such as yogurt, kimchi, and sauerkraut introduce valuable probiotics that support gut germs. Fiber-rich veggies and fruits aid maintain healthy food digestion, while omega-3 fats from resources like salmon and flaxseeds decrease swelling. Consuming alcohol a lot of water and reducing excess sugar can likewise maintain your gut microbiome in check, permitting your skin to normally radiance.


Tension, Sleep, and Their Role in Skin Health


Anxiety and inadequate rest do not simply influence your state of mind-- they also wreak havoc on your gut and skin. Chronic tension activates hormone discrepancies that interrupt food digestion, causing swelling and an overgrowth of unsafe microorganisms in the gut. This can show up as raised outbreaks, level of sensitivity, and early aging. Poor sleep additional compounds the problem by reducing your body's ability to fix and restore skin cells over night.


Integrating stress-reducing activities such as meditation, deep breathing, and mild workout can substantially benefit both gut and skin health. Prioritizing top quality rest ensures your body has the moment it requires to heal, leading to a clearer and extra well balanced complexion.
